AUTO REVERSE CASSETTE TAPE PLAYER AND FM STEREO AM TUNER Model CR100A Specifications subject to change without notice 1999 Bogen Communications Inc Part No 54 5070 02 Printed in Korea 9909 Description The Bogen Model CRIOOA is a compact integrated unit consisting of an auto reversing cassette tape player and a FM stereo AM tuner The CRIOOA pro vides an economical source of background music for Bogen sound systems The CRIOOA features Electronic quartz locked PLL tuning system Built in stereo 4Selectable Bands FM1 FM2 FM3 AM with each band consisting of up to 6 stations Automatic Seek Control Auto Store Preset Station Scanning LCD Digital Display The CRIOOA operates on 120 volts 60Hz AC It incorporates a low level 600 ohm output which will drive the auxiliary input of a public address amplifier The unit can also drive 8 ohm loudspeakers directly with its internal stereo amplifi er one watt per channel If desired the CR 100A may be mounted in a standard 19 inch equipment rack by means of the optional RK78 Rack Panel Kit Note MW is the international designation for AM See Page 6 to Connect Antenna 2 Channel Output to Drive 8 Ohm Speakers EIITIITIIIE BOGEN A OH CO m COMMUNICATIONSINC ji i RAMSEY N J MADE IN KOREA Our A 6002 L CR100A REAR VIEW 600 Ohm Output to Drive To 120V 60Hz AC AUX Input of Amplifier Controls and Functions AMI

FM ep mm em ms Cassette Player 44 pe PLL SYNTHESIZER TUNER 1 11 12 14 15 10 9 CR100A FRONT VIEW Operating Instructions I On Off Switch and Volume Control To turn the unit on rotate the knob clockwise until an audible click is heard Further clockwise rotation will increase the volume level 2 Balance Control Move the slider control to obtain the most desirable stereo effect To increase the sound level in the right speaker move the slider control to the right To increase the sound level in the left speaker move the slider control to the left 3 Tone Control To increase the tone move the slider control to the right To decrease the tone move the slider control to the left 4 Rewind Button To rewind push the button marked 44 To stop rewind ing press the button again 5 Fast Forward Button To fast forward press the button marked gt To stop fast forwarding press the button again 6 Tape Program Selector During cassette play press the Fast Forward gt gt and Rewind 44 buttons simultaneously and the reverse side of the tape will automatically play 7 Eject Button Press this button to eject the cassette tape 8 Cassette Tape Door Insert a cassette tape sideways with the tape side facing toward the right 9 Digital Display The display indicates station frequency and other functions 10 Band Button Each time the BAND switch is pressed the radio frequen cy band will be swit
3. be used however if one is not readily available proceed as follows 1 Saturate a cotton swab with isopropyl alcohol 2 While holding the cassette door open locate the tape head to the right of the opening and toward the center of the unit 3 Clean the tape head capstans and pinch rollers with the cotton swab 4 Allow parts to dry before operating the unit Important Antenna Information The CRIOOA is designed for connection to various antenna systems as described below CAUTION For external use antennas use No 8 AWG aluminum wire or larger as ground wires for both mast and lead in and secure to building structure with insulators spaced 4 to 6 feet apart Mount antenna discharge unit as closely as possible to where the lead in enters the building structure FM Line Antenna The CRIOOA line cord functions as an internal FM Line Antenna for receiving FM broadcasts For improved reception particularly in weak signal areas or for tuners mounted in consoles or racks installation of the included T wire dipole antenna may be necessary External FM Antenna If installing a standard 300 ohm antenna system con nect the two wires from the T antenna to the screw terminals marked 300 ohm At the same time remove any jumper wires connected to these termi nals If conditions require the use of a coaxial transmission line such as RG I or RG 59 connect the coaxial transmission line to the screw terminals marked 75 oh
4. ched in the following sequence FM I FM2 FM3 AM and then it will repeat the sequence II Manual Tuning Button Press the UP side to tune into a higher fre quency and press the DOWN side to tune into a lower frequency The fre quency the unit is tuned to will be indicated by the Digital Display The fre quency will change continuously by keeping one of the buttons pressed down 12 Seek Button Automatic tuning is possible by pressing this button Having selected the desired band press the button to search for and tune in stations broadcasting at a higher frequency 13 Preset Button 1 2 3 4 5 6 It is possible to program up to six stations each on the FMI FM2 FM3 and AM bands Each preset switch has two func tions depending on how long it is pressed e Torecalla preset station press the preset switch for less than two seconds e To put the tuned in station into memory press the preset switch for more than two seconds 14 PSCAN Auto Memory Button The PSCAN switch has two func tions depending upon how long it is pressed I Pressing the PSCAN switch for less than two seconds the radio will auto matically tune to the next preset channel pause for five seconds and repeat This process will continue until the PSCAN button is pressed again 2 Pressing the RSCAN switch for more than two seconds the radio will auto matically tune and store radio stations into each of the preset channels e While pressi
5. ing mode lightly press the but ton that is not locked In the locked Fast Forward mode should the tape reach the end the unit will automatically start to play the other side of the tape In the locked Rewind mode should the tape reach the end the unit will automatically begin playing the cassette on the side being rewound 4 To reverse and listen to the other side of the tape push the FF E and REW 44 buttons at the same time 5 To remove the tape press Eject STORING STATION PRESETS Tune in the station to be stored using Seek or Manual tuning 2 Press the Preset switch 1 to 6 on the station that you want to store for at least two seconds Meanwhile audio output is muted for approximately two sec onds and the corresponding channel number will be displayed When the sound returns the station has been properly stored 3 Release the Preset switch when sound returns 4 If the Preset switch is released before sound returns the station will not be stored and the previous stored station will remain instead NOTE Storing stations during cassette tape playback is not possible Important Routine Maintenance To avoid the need for frequent servicing we strongly recommend periodic clean ing of the tape head capstans and pinch rollers This will also ensure high qual ity reproduction of programmed material The unit should be cleaned after every 20 to 30 hours of operation A high quality cassette cleaning cartridge can

7. ng the SCAN switch the output is muted e By keeping the PSCAN switch pressed for more than two seconds the next preset channel is displayed on the channel indicator and the displayed frequency will increase e Up to six stations are preset using channels to 6 e When PSCAN presetting is completed the unit will tune in the station stored into channel 15 MO ST Button Press the switch so the ST indicator lights to receive stereo programs In case there is disturbing noise during a stereo broadcast or the broadcast is received under bad conditions press the MO ST button again the ST indicator light goes out to listen to the program in MONO 4 Operations RADIO OPERATION Turn the unit on by turning the Volume control knob clockwise 2 Select either FMI FM2 FM3 or AM mode 3 Tune to a desired station manually or automatically with che Manual tuning Seek or Preset buttons 4 Adjust the Volume and Balance controls to your liking 5 The stereo indicator light is on the Digital display when FM stereo broadcast is being received 6 To turn off the unit rotate the volume control knob counterclockwise until you hear a click TAPE OPERATION Insert a cassette into the cassette door with the tape side facing to the right 2 Adjust the Volume and Balance controls to your liking 3 To Fast Forward Rewind the tape push to lock either one of the Fast Forward gt gt or Rewind 44 buttons To release the lock
